Beta Gamma Sigma nationally recognized for exceptional work in 2020

The College of Business and Economics, Micron Business and Economics Building, photo by John Kelly

The College of Business and Economics’ chapter of Beta Gamma Sigma (BGS), led by faculty advisors Diane Schooley-Pettis and Dana Cameron, received recognition from theĀ Chapter Honor Roll as an “Honored Chapter” in 2020 based on the work and activities it accomplished this year.

The Chapter Honor Roll program recognizes chapters that are fully engaging their members and taking full advantage of what BGS has to offer. To be named an “Honored Chapter,” the chapter must earn a minimum of 100 engagement points for membership acceptance and recognition, programs and activities.
